In order to achieve the Five Diamond Certification, each and every operator must have passed the course and demonstrated:
• Proficiency in alarm verification, which helps reduce false alarms and the associated fees that are levied in many jurisdictions • Proficiency in communications with the Public Service Answer Points, such as Emergency 911 centers • Knowledge of electronic communications equipment, including radio • An understanding of the codes and standards of such organizations as Underwriters Laboratories, Factory Mutual, the National Fire Protection Association and others • Proficiency in the area of emergency preparedness under a wide scenario of possibilities. • In addition, Five Diamond-certified companies have demonstrated an exceptionally high degree of responsibility to their local community and their customers through the investment of time, resources, and commitment to 100 percent quality operator training.
